Output df6d3f56a744b5386f08229ede0c3fef472d1b5015d977d31615708a7ee00320:3

value
559622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8329ed525057f6f919072174164345ce3b38a429 OP_EQUAL
address
3DeYfpESqdKWRhBK5iHVNDTChVPALBNuoE
transaction
df6d3f56a744b5386f08229ede0c3fef472d1b5015d977d31615708a7ee00320
spent
true